Butterfly-leaf vs Green Trillium
Adenolobus garipensis compared with Trillium viride
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Butterfly-leaf | Green Trillium |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Liliopsida (Monocots) |
| Order | Fabales (Legumes & Allies) | Liliales (Liliales) |
| Family | Fabaceae | Melanthiaceae |
| Genus | Adenolobus | Trillium |
| Species | Adenolobus garipensis | Trillium viride |
Evolutionary Relationship
Butterfly-leaf and Green Trillium share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Magnoliophyta. (Flowering Plants)
